6 прости стъпки за коригиране на Mac приложения, които се разбиват или замразяват

6 прости стъпки за коригиране на Mac приложения, които се разбиват или замразяват

Приложенията, които инсталирате на вашия Mac, могат да се сблъскат с различни проблеми. Приложението може да откаже да отвори определен файл, да се срине или да виси в средата на работата, или по-лошо-срив при стартиране. Всяко нестабилно поведение, което възпрепятства възможността да използвате вашия Mac, е разочароващо.





Причината може да бъде нещо външно или вътрешно. Ще ви покажем как да отстраните често срещани проблеми с приложенията на macOS.





1. Затворете или принудително затворете приложението

Приложението може да виси по време на работа. След няколко секунди това, показалецът на мишката ви ще се превърне в въртяща се дъгова плажна топка. Това показва, че приложението не реагира, което възниква поради няколко причини. Те включват ниска безплатна RAM, висока употреба на процесора или грешка в приложението.





През повечето време другите ви приложения ще продължат да функционират. Показалецът се появява като плажна топка само когато е над прозореца на проблемното приложение. За да разрешите този проблем, трябва да излезете от приложенията, които не използвате активно, и да освободите ценни ресурси.

За да излезете от приложение, изведете го на преден план (името на приложението трябва да се вижда в лентата с менюта) и изберете Напусни от менюто на приложението. Пряк път Cmd + Q също работи.



Когато дадено приложение се забие, и редовното Напусни командата няма да работи, трябва да принудите да се откажете . отидете на Меню на Apple> Принудително излизане или натиснете Option + Cmd + Esc . Изберете приложението в този прозорец, след което щракнете Принудително напускане .

Ако дадено приложение продължава да работи дори след като използвате Принудително напускане команда, втори опит трябва да свърши работа.





2. Рестартирайте вашия Mac

Тази проста процедура може да разреши прекъсвания, сривове, изтичане на памет и други проблеми, свързани с приложение. За да рестартирате, щракнете Меню на Apple и изберете Рестартирам . Когато се появи предупреждение за потвърждение, щракнете върху Рестартирам бутон.

macOS след това излиза от всички фонови приложения и работещи процеси. Това елиминира изтичане на памет, освобождава RAM и CPU и намалява броя на файловете за размяна на виртуална памет от твърдия диск.





Ако Меню на Apple няма да се отвори или вашият Mac е замразен, след това натиснете и задръжте Control + Cmd докато натискате бутона за захранване, за да принудите рестартиране. Като алтернатива можете да натиснете и задържите бутона за захранване за приблизително 10 секунди, за да рестартирате вашия Mac.

3. Приложете актуализации на софтуера

Ако дадено приложение не функционира правилно, може да искате да изтеглите и приложите всички налични актуализации. Стартирайте App Store и щракнете върху Актуализации бутон. За да актуализирате приложението, щракнете върху Актуализиране бутон до него.

Когато е налична актуализация на приложение, вие също ще получите известие, а значката ще се появи на App Store икона.

Приложенията, които сте изтеглили от уебсайт на програмист, могат или не могат да имат механизъм за автоматично актуализиране. Някои приложения проверяват за актуализации всеки път, когато стартирате, докато други проверяват по фиксиран график или само при поискване. Потърсете a Провери за обновления команда на Помогне меню, Приложение меню, или Предпочитания прозорец.

Поддържането на актуализации е предизвикателство. За да разрешите този проблем, включете функцията за автоматично актуализиране, когато е възможно, или добавете приложението към списък в Twitter. Разработчикът вероятно ще сподели в Twitter, когато пусне малка или голяма актуализация на приложението.

4. Проверете за проблеми със съвместимостта

Ако все още имате проблеми, трябва да се уверите, че вашите приложения са съвместими с най -новата версия на macOS. За да направите това, отворете Меню на Apple> Всичко за този Mac за да проверите коя версия на ОС използвате. Повечето разработчици на приложения изброяват съвместимостта на своите уебсайтове, така че можете да проверите дали вашата се поддържа.

icloud няма да ми позволи да вляза

Въпреки че това не би трябвало да е проблем за повечето приложения, консултирайте се с разработчика за конкретна съвместимост с вашата версия на macOS, ако е необходимо. Разработчикът може също така да актуализира потребителите за всякакви сериозни проблеми със съвместимостта.

Трябва също да проверите за стари 32-битови приложения във вашата система. За да направите това, отворете Меню на Apple> Всичко за този Mac и кликнете върху Доклад за системата бутон.

Превъртете надолу в левия прозорец и изберете Приложения от Софтуер раздел. Изчакайте няколко секунди, за да съставите списъка с инсталирани приложения. В десния прозорец потърсете 64-битов (Intel) заглавка на колона. Регулирайте ширините на колоните и щракнете върху заглавката, за да сортирате списъка.

Не означава, че приложението е 32-битово и Да означава, че приложението е 64-битово.

На WWDC 2018 Apple обяви, че macOS Mojave официално е последната версия, поддържаща 32-битови приложения. Това означава, че ако разчитате на 32-битово приложение, трябва да намерите заместник или да се свържете с разработчика за актуализирането му.

Освен това, повечето разработчици имат готови приложения за пускане, когато излезе нова версия на macOS, но може да срещнете грешки в началото. Проверете форумите за поддръжка и подобни общности, за да видите дали други са имали вашия проблем.

5. Изтрийте файла с предпочитания

Файловете с предпочитания съдържат настройките на приложението. Те са от съществено значение, тъй като включват параметри, необходими за правилното функциониране на приложението. Ако има грешка във файла с предпочитания, приложението може да претърпи срив, затваряне или дори повреждане на данни.

как да премахнете администраторската парола windows 10

Повечето файлове с предпочитания живеят по -долу Библиотека папки:

~/Library/Preferences or /Library/Preferences ~/Library/Application Support/[App or Developer name] or /Library/Application Support/[App or Developer name] ~/Library/Containers/[App name]/Data/Library/Preferences

Според Документация за разработчици на Apple , файловете с предпочитания следват стандартна конвенция за именуване, известна като система за именуване на обратен домейн. Той включва името на компанията, след това идентификатора на приложението, последвано от разширението на файла със списък със свойства (.plist). Например, com.apple.finder.plist е файлът с предпочитания за Finder.

Разработчикът може да използва собствена конвенция за именуване, но концентрирането върху името на приложението обикновено го прави ясно. Например, org.idrix.Veracrypt.plist е файлът с предпочитания за приложението Veracrypt.

За да намерите файла с предпочитания за приложение, първо го затворете, ако работи. Отвори Библиотека папка и настройте прозореца на Списък изглед, след което щракнете върху Име колона, за да сортирате списъка по азбучен ред.

Въведете името на приложението в Търсене поле. За да стесните резултатите от търсенето, щракнете върху | Повече ▼ бутон и задайте втория ред на Системни файлове са включени .

Плъзнете файла с предпочитания към работния плот. Тъй като процесът на фонов сървър поддържа цялата предпочитана архитектура, трябва да изчистите кеша му, за да премахнете остарялата информация за предпочитанията. По този начин приложението няма да продължи да използва стария файл с предпочитания.

За да направите това, изберете Меню на Apple> Изход и влезте отново. Сега отворете Терминал и тип killall cfprefsd , и натиснете Връщане .

Има и друг начин за премахване на файлове с предпочитания. AppCleaner е безплатна помощна програма за деинсталиране на всяко приложение за Mac, без да оставяте данни. Но също така може да премахне файла с предпочитания, без да докосва останалата част от приложението.

Въведете име на приложение в AppCleaner и щракнете върху него, за да заредите резултатите. Премахнете отметката от приложението, маркирайте всички останали опции и щракнете Премахване .

Говорейки за приложения за почистване, ето няколко фактори, които трябва да имате предвид при избора на приложение за почистване на Mac . Във всеки случай, CleanMyMac X е добър инструмент за поддържане на вашия Mac в отлична форма. Интересувате ли се да копаете по -дълбоко във вашата Mac библиотека? Разгледайте разбивката на папката CoreServices.

6. Изтрийте кеша

Всички приложения на Mac използват кешове. Кеш файлът съхранява често използвана информация, което помага на приложенията да работят по -ефективно.

Ако кеш файлът се повреди по някаква причина, приложението може да се срине или да се държи лошо, докато чете този файл. macOS може да се опита да премахне този корумпиран кеш, но поради скрития характер на тези кеш файлове, проблемите в резултат на повредено кеш съдържание са трудни за намиране.

Кеш файловете живеят в следното Библиотека папки:

~/Library/Caches or /Library/Caches ~/Library/Containers/[App Name]/Data/Library/Caches/[App Name] ~/Library/Saved Application State

Името на приложението следва същата конвенция за именуване като файловете с предпочитания. Затворете приложението и потърсете конкретния кеш файл или папка на горното място. След като ги намерите, плъзнете ги в кошчето. Приложението отново автоматично ще регенерира кеш файловете.

Ако приложението има проблеми с дисплея, може да искате да почистите кеша на шрифта на системно ниво. Отвори Терминал и въведете следното:

sudo atsutil databases -remove

Натиснете Връщане и въведете администраторската си парола в подканата. Когато процесът приключи, рестартирайте вашия Mac.

Не трябва да изтрийте кешовете безразборно, защото поддържат гладкостта на вашия Mac. Изтриването им означава, че компютърът ви трябва да ги възстанови, така че го правете само когато имате проблем.

Как да отстранявате неизправностите на вашия Mac още повече

В идеалния случай една от горните стъпки ще реши проблемите с приложението, с които се сблъсквате. Ако не, винаги можете да опитате да деинсталирате приложението и да преинсталирате ново копие.

Освен тези общи подходи, приложението може да изисква конкретни стъпки за отстраняване на неизправности за по-задълбочени проблеми. Вероятно ще трябва да разгледате регистрационните файлове или да се свържете с разработчика за индивидуална поддръжка.

Ако имате други проблеми с macOS, може да опитате бързи поправки за често срещани проблеми с Mac. И ако се изпразва Кошчето на вашия Mac, което ви създава проблеми , имаме статия специално за поправянето му.

Ако искате да подобрите общата производителност на вашия Mac, започнете от провеждане на тестове за производителност с бенчмарк приложение .

Кредит на изображението: SIphotography/ Depositphotos

Дял Дял Туит електронна поща 5 съвета за зареждане на вашите VirtualBox Linux машини

Уморени ли сте от лошото представяне на виртуалните машини? Ето какво трябва да направите, за да увеличите производителността на VirtualBox.

как да играете стари компютърни игри на windows 10
Прочетете Напред Свързани теми
  • Mac
  • Отстраняване на неизправности
  • Mac
  • Съвети за Mac
За автора Рахул Сайгал(162 статии са публикувани)

Със своята магистърска степен по специалност грижа за очите, Рахул работи като преподавател в продължение на много години в колежа. Писането и преподаването на другите винаги е негова страст. Сега той пише за технологията и я прави смилаема за читателите, които не я разбират добре.

Още от Рахул Сайгал

Абонирайте се за нашия бюлетин

Присъединете се към нашия бюлетин за технически съвети, рецензии, безплатни електронни книги и изключителни оферти!

Щракнете тук, за да се абонирате
Категория Mac